House removal prices in Manchester (2025)
All prices are estimates. Your actual quote may vary based on access, floor level, volume and special items. We always agree a fixed price before starting.
| Property | Crew | Time | Within Manchester | Greater Manchester | Long Distance |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Studio / Bedsit | 1 man + van | 1–2 hrs | £79–£120 | £100–£150 | £180–£280 |
| 1 Bedroom Flat | 2 men + van | 2–3 hrs | £120–£170 | £150–£200 | £220–£320 |
| 2 Bedroom House | 2 men + van | 3–5 hrs | £170–£260 | £220–£320 | £300–£450 |
| 3 Bedroom House | 2–3 men + van | 5–8 hrs | £270–£400 | £320–£480 | £400–£650 |
| 4 Bedroom House | 3 men + van | 7–10 hrs | £380–£550 | £450–£650 | £550–£850 |
| 5+ Bedroom House | 3–4 men + 2 vans | Full day+ | £500–£800 | £600–£900 | £700–£1,200 |
What affects removal costs in Manchester?
Property size and volume
The single biggest factor. A studio with a car boot of boxes is a 1-hour job. A 5-bed house packed to the rafters with 20 years of accumulated furniture is a two-day operation. Every extra box, wardrobe and item of furniture adds time — and time is money.
Distance
A move from Heywood to Middleton (4 miles) is very different from Heywood to London (200 miles). Most Greater Manchester removal companies charge a flat daily rate for local moves and add mileage or a long-distance premium for moves beyond 30–50 miles.
Crew size
More crew = faster move = less total hours. A 3-bed house move with 2 men takes around 6 hours. The same move with 3 men might take 4 hours. More crew costs more per hour but often costs less overall — and is much less stressful.
Access and parking
Narrow streets, double yellow lines, third-floor flats with no lift, awkward staircases, tight parking — these all add time and effort. Some removal companies add a surcharge for difficult access. We assess this during quoting and include it in your fixed price.
Day and time
Friday (especially month-end Fridays) is the most expensive and least available day for removals in Manchester.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day are cheapest and most available. Weekend rates are similar to weekday — we don't add a surcharge.
Packing service
If you pack yourself, this is zero cost. If you want us to pack for you — using professional boxes, bubble wrap and wrapping paper — expect to add £100–£300 depending on property size. It's worth it for fragile items or if time is short.
Specialist items
Pianos, safes, large antiques, gym equipment and pool tables all require special handling and sometimes specialist equipment. These are always quoted separately. Standard removal insurance may not cover items over a certain value — ask about this when you call.
Fixed price vs hourly rate: which is better?
Fixed price — best for
- Full house moves
- Long-distance removals
- Complex access situations
- When you want certainty
- When the move is likely to overrun
Hourly rate — best for
- Small flat moves under 3 hours
- Single item deliveries
- Loading help only
- When everything is already packed
- Short-distance moves
How to reduce your removal costs
Move mid-week
Tue–Thu moves are 10–20% more available and sometimes cheaper than Fridays.
Avoid month-end
The last Friday of the month is always fully booked. Move on a Wednesday instead.
Pack yourself
Self-packing can save £100–£300. Use free supermarket boxes for books and linen.
Declutter first
Every item you don't move is money saved. Sell on Facebook Marketplace or donate.
Be ready on the day
Have everything boxed before the team arrives. Idle time on an hourly job costs £30–£65/hr.
Be flexible on dates
If you can move on a Tuesday 2 weeks earlier, we often have discounted slots available.
Removal cost FAQs
What is the average cost of a house removal in Manchester?
The average house removal in Manchester costs £250–£500 for a 2–3 bedroom property moving within Greater Manchester. A studio or 1-bed flat averages £100–£150. A 4–5 bed house averages £400–£700. Long-distance moves (Manchester to London, for example) typically cost £600–£1,200 depending on volume.
Is it cheaper to hire an hourly rate or a fixed-price removal?
For moves under 3 hours, hourly rates (from £49/hr for 2 men) are often cheaper. For longer moves — especially anything involving packing, disassembly or a longer drive — a fixed price gives you certainty. We offer both and will advise which is better value for your specific move.
What's included in a removal quote?
A standard removal quote includes the van, fuel, driver and any additional crew. Furniture disassembly/reassembly and stair carry are included as standard with us. Packing materials (boxes, tape, bubble wrap) and a full packing service are extras.
Why do some removal companies charge more than others in Manchester?
Price differences usually reflect: crew experience, insurance level (some smaller operators have minimal cover), vehicle condition, booking demand, and whether the company is VAT-registered. Cheapest is rarely best for a house move — look for a company with genuine reviews and verifiable insurance.
